Claims
- 1. A method of generating a three-dimensional (3D) model of a bone, the method comprising:
determining one or more contours of the bone based on one or more two dimensional (2D) images of the bone, and based on the one or more contours of the bone, modifying a 3D template model of the bone to generate a 3D model of the bone.
- 2. The method of claim 1, wherein the 2D images are orthogonal to each other.
- 3. The method of claim 1, wherein the 2D images include digitized images.
- 4. The method of claim 1, wherein the 2D images include one or more X-ray images.
- 5. The method of claim 1, wherein determining one or more contours includes:
determining a 2D fiducial geometry of the bone based on the one or more images of the bone.
- 6. The method of claim 1, further comprising:
providing a database of 3D template models of bones, and based on the one or more contours of the bone, selecting a 3D template model of the bone from the database.
- 7. The method of claim 1, wherein modifying includes:
modifying one or more of a size and a position of the 3D template model.
- 8. The method of claim 1, wherein modifying includes:
deforming the 3D template model.
- 9. The method of claim 8, wherein deforming includes:
based on the 3D template model, determining the 2D fiducial geometry of the bone, and based on the 2D fiducial geometry, deforming the 3D template model to generate a 3D model having 2D projections that are similar to the 2D images.
- 10. The method of claim 9, wherein deforming includes:
based on the 3D template model, generating a 3D lattice, and deforming the 3D lattice to generate 2D projections that are similar to the 2D images.
- 11. The method of claim 10, wherein deforming the 3D lattice includes:
computing one or more free form deformation parameters for the 3D lattice, and iteratively determining values of the FFD parameters for generating 2D projections that are similar to the 2D images.
- 12. The method of claim 11, wherein the 3D lattice includes one or more parallelpipeds.
- 13. A method of generating a three dimensional (3D) model of a bone, the method comprising:
based on one or more two dimensional (2D) images of the bone, identifying a 3D template model of the bone, and modifying the 3D template model of the bone to generate a 3D model of the bone having 2D projections that are similar to the 2D images.
- 14. The method of claim 13, wherein determining one or more contours includes:
determining a 2D fiducial geometry of the bone based on the one or more images of the bone.
- 15. The method of claim 13, further comprising:
providing a database of 3D template models of bones, and based on the one or more contours of the bone, selecting a 3D template model of the bone from the database.
- 16. The method of claim 13, wherein modifying includes:
modifying one or more of a size and a position of the 3D template model.
- 17. The method of claim 13, wherein modifying includes:
deforming the 3D template model.
- 18. The method of claim 17, wherein deforming includes:
based on the 3D template model, determining the 2D fiducial geometry of the bone, and based on the 2D fiducial geometry, deforming the 3D template model to generate a 3D model having 2D projections that are similar to the 2D images.
- 19. The method of claim 18, wherein deforming includes:
based on the 3D template model, generating a 3D lattice, and deforming the 3D lattice to generate 2D projections that are similar to the 2D images.
- 20. The method of claim 19, wherein deforming the 3D lattice includes:
computing one or more free form deformation parameters for the 3D lattice, and iteratively determining values of the FFD parameters for generating 2D projections that are similar to the 2D images.
CROSS REFERENCE TO RELATED APPLICATIONS
[0001] This application is a continuation-in-part of U.S. patent application Ser. No. 09/545,685 filed on Apr. 7, 2000 and a continuation of U.S. patent application Ser. No. 09/694,665 filed on Oct. 23, 2000, the contents of both of which applications are expressly incorporated by reference herein in their entireties.
Continuations (1)
|
Number |
Date |
Country |
Parent |
09694665 |
Oct 2000 |
US |
Child |
10636311 |
Aug 2003 |
US |
Continuation in Parts (1)
|
Number |
Date |
Country |
Parent |
09545685 |
Apr 2000 |
US |
Child |
10636311 |
Aug 2003 |
US |